Surely this is further evidence of the gap between youth football and first team football
 
I remember reading an article by Dave Bassett explaining that having a youth side who won every week doesnt mean that there would be one player who would have a long 1st team career. He said one season the Wimbledon youth side were winning games every week but none in the squad went on to play for the 1st team. In another season the Wimbledon youth team were conceding 5 goals almost every week and Brian Gayle was a regular in that side but he went on to play over 400 league games (his clubs were Wimbledon, Man City, Ipswich and us)
